Back in March, I traveled to Scotland and had an amazing trip, with a wonderful friend. When I was in Glasgow, I auditioned for the Masters program in Classical and Contemporary Text at the Royal Conservatoire of Scotland. I did not go with the expectation that I would get in, I went to face a fear. A week later my plan landed back in Minnesota and I had an email waiting saying "Congratulations!"

 

Since that time, I have been a jumble of emotions ranging from "OMG-can't-believe this-is-happening-so-excited-I-can't-feel-my-face" to "so-anxious-this-is-all-going-to-fall-apart-I'm-frozen". I have been applying for grants and scholarships, working odd jobs for people, and I even picked up a few part-time jobs all going toward the get my ass to Scotland for Grad school fund. And I am slowly working my way toward my goal. I have even received a scholarship from the school, which helps greatly, but not enough to make this a for sure thing.

 

As a way to help cover some costs, I have decided to host a fundraiser at the Phoenix Theatre, on Aug 20th. The Fundraiser will involve performance elements, some fun things in the lobby, food, and lots of hugs. I've also had people ask how to donate if they are unable to come to the Fundraiser, and after doing some research and asking for advice, I came across Plumfund, and thought it was the perfect fit. Not only can people donate online, but there is also a way for cash and check's to be counted toward my goal, which means I can use it at the Phoenix Fundraiser as well!

 

You might be wondering about why I have a goal of $2,000. Part of my struggle in financing this wonderful opportunity is that I was not aware of some of the additional costs until after I was accepted into the program. The $2,000 raised here will go toward the travel costs associated with the program. As part of our year, we spend a month in London at the Globe theatre, and we also have a showcase in New York in the spring time. Also, depending on prices and conversion rates, it might help me be able to come home for Christmas.

 

This is a once in a lifetime opportunity that I am extremely grateful to have gone after. What these donations really help do, is lower the cost of loans I will have to take out to make this dream happen. Which means when I get home, I get to still be an actor, a theatre artist, and will have the ability to pursue other dreams. I plan to give back to my community, by creating art that challenges, uplifts, and gives voices to those who may not know they have one.

Hello All! It's been a busy 4 weeks in Glasgow! The First week I arrived, Amy and I spent most of our time flat hunting, which was exhausting and frustrating at times, but did end successfully with us finding a cute, and affordable flat south of the Clyde River. It is near BBC Scotland, The Ibrox Football Stadium, and the Science Museum. We moved in on the 4th! My second week was Matriculation week where I learned about all the different aspects of the school, and all the different things I needed to be aware of : information overload. I also spent a ton of time with my cohort, and the week ended with a beautiful monologue sharing session. The last 2 weeks have been filled with movement, voice, and introductory courses on Critical Artistry, On the Verge, and others! I'm exhausted, in the best possible way. More soon, Love and Hugs Dani
